Understanding the Specifications of 3-Aminofluoranthene

3-Aminofluoranthene, with its molecular formula C16H11N and CAS number 2693-46-1, is a key aromatic amine intermediate. Its physical form is typically a crystalline powder, often described as yellow-green to brown. For scientific and industrial applications, particularly in OLEDs and fluorescent probes, purity is paramount. Most reputable suppliers offer grades with purity exceeding 96%, verified by analytical techniques such as Gas Chromatography (GC). Procurement professionals should always verify these specifications via a Certificate of Analysis (CoA) provided by the manufacturer. Understanding its melting point (around 115-117°C) and other physical properties is also important for integration into synthesis processes.

The Importance of Purity in Applications

The performance of 3-Aminofluoranthene in applications like OLEDs is highly dependent on its purity. Impurities can lead to reduced device efficiency, shorter lifespan, and altered optical properties. Therefore, prioritizing high-purity grades, even if they carry a slightly higher 3-Aminofluoranthene price, is a wise investment for critical R&D projects and production lines.
